Description
Satirical pieces. London: William Heinemann, 1926. First edition, small 8vo., publisher's cloth, some fading of spine and upper cover; [Idem] The Heart's journey. London: William Heinemann, 1928. First trade edition, small 8vo., publisher's cloth, dustwrappers, spine of wrappers darkened and with damage to head and upper fold; [Idem] The Road to ruin. London: Faber and Faber,1933. First edition, 8vo., publisher's paper boards, dustwrappers, a little wear to the extremities of the wrappers, and to corner of the boards; [Idem] Memoirs of a fox-hunting man. London: Faber & Gwyer, 1928. First edition, second impression, with the author's name omitted from the titlepage, 2 volumes, small 8vo., publisher's cloth, spines faded, inscription on the front endpaper of volume 1 and bookplate of Leonard Davies in volume 2; [Idem] Vigils. London: Heinemann, 1935. First trade edition, 8vo., publisher's cloth, dustwrappers, wrappers a little dusty and with some wear to extremities; [Idem] Sherston's progress. London: Faber and Faber, 1936. First edition, 8vo., publisher's cloth; [Idem] Siegfried's journey. London: Faber and Faber, 1945. First edition, 8vo., publisher's cloth, dustwrappers, wrappers dusty and with some wear to extremities; [Idem] Collected poems. London: Faber and Faber, 1947. First edition, 8vo., publisher's cloth, dustwrappers, wear to extremities of wrappers, slight offsetting to the endpapers, bookplate of Maurice Lindsay; and 3 others (12)
